Box Score NASHVILLE, Tenn. - In the final nonconference match of the season, the Western Illinois men's soccer team fell to Belmont, 1-0, at Rose Field on Saturday night.
After a scoreless first half, the Bruins (6-9-2) received a 53rd minute goal from Raphael Colmanette that proved to be the difference.
Western Illinois (5-11) took four shots in the second half, including one from Erick Bloom that bounced off the post, but none were able to find the back of the net.
Fighting Leatherneck keeper Yves Dietrich continued his strong play, saving five of the six shots on goal he faced.
Mario Alvarez took a team-high two shots to lead the Western Illinois offense.
The Bruins had a 15-8 advantage in shots, including a 6-2 margin in shots on goal.
Grayson Rector posted a shutout in goal for Belmont, saving the two shots on goal he faced.
The Leathernecks will return to play on Saturday, playing host to Denver in the regular season finale for Senior Day at 1 p.m.
